#595CE3 Hex Color Code

#595CE3

The Hexadecimal Color #595CE3 is a contrast shade of Royal Blue. #595CE3 RGB value is rgb(89, 92, 227). RGB Color Model of #595CE3 consists of 34% red, 36% green and 89% blue. HSL color Mode of #595CE3 has 239°(degrees) Hue, 71% Saturation and 62% Lightness. #595CE3 color has an wavelength of 469.51852nm approximately. The nearest Web Safe Color of #595CE3 is #6666FF. The Closest Small Hexadecimal Code of #595CE3 is #55D. The Closest Color to #595CE3 is #4169E1. Official Name of #595CE3 Hex Code is Royal Blue. C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) of #595CE3 is 61 Cyan 59 Magenta 0 Yellow 11 Black and #595CE3 CMY is 61, 59, 0. HSLA (Hue Saturation Lightness Alpha) of #595CE3 is hsl(239,71,62, 1.0) and HSV is hsv(239, 61, 89). A Three-Dimensional XYZ value of #595CE3 is 21.81, 15.32, 74.47.
Hex8 Value of #595CE3 is #595CE3FF. Decimal Value of #595CE3 is 5856483 and Octal Value of #595CE3 is 26256343. Binary Value of #595CE3 is 1011001, 1011100, 11100011 and Android of #595CE3 is 4284046563 / 0xff595ce3. The Horseshoe Shaped Chromaticity Diagram xyY of #595CE3 is 0.195, 0.137, 0.137 and YIQ Color Space of #595CE3 is 106.493, -45.1632, 41.3775. The Color Space LMS (Long Medium Short) of #595CE3 is 10.47, 11.11, 73.51. CieLAB (L*a*b*) of #595CE3 is 46.07, 38.57, -69.2. CieLUV : LCHuv (L*, u*, v*) of #595CE3 is 46.07, -8.49, -106.66. The cylindrical version of CieLUV is known as CieLCH : LCHab of #595CE3 is 46.07, 79.22, 299.13. Hunter Lab variable of #595CE3 is 39.14, 30.97, -85.41.

Triad, Tetrad and SplitComplement of #595CE3

Triad, Tetrad, and Split Complement are hex color schemes used in art to create harmonious combinations of colors.

The Triad color scheme involves three colors that are evenly spaced around the color wheel, forming an equilateral triangle. The primary triad includes red, blue, and yellow, while other triadic combinations can be formed with different hues. Triad color schemes offer a balanced contrast and are versatile for creating vibrant and dynamic visuals.

The Tetrad color scheme incorporates four colors that are arranged in two complementary pairs. These pairs create a rectangle or square shape on the color wheel. The primary Tetrad includes two sets of complementary colors, such as red and green, and blue and orange. This scheme provides a wide range of color options and allows for both strong contrast and harmonious blends.

The Split Complement color scheme involves a base color paired with the two colors adjacent to its complementary color on the color wheel. For example, if the base color is blue, the Split Complement scheme would include blue, yellow-orange, and red-orange. This combination maintains contrast while offering a more subtle and balanced alternative to a complementary color scheme.
